How to fill out STANDARD PRACTICE FOR THE TESTING OF VOLATILE ORGANIC EMISSIONS FROM VARIOUS SOURCES USING SMALL-SCALE ENVIRONMENTAL CHAMBERS

01
Prepare the environmental chamber according to the manufacturer's specifications.
02
Ensure all equipment and materials used are clean and free of contaminants.
03
Select the appropriate sample source for testing volatile organic emissions.
04
Place the sample in the environmental chamber, ensuring proper sealing.
05
Set the desired temperature and humidity levels inside the chamber.
06
Initiate the test cycle as per the established protocol.
07
Monitor and record the emission levels at regular intervals during the test period.
08
Conclude the test by documenting all findings and observations.
09
Analyze the data following the standardized methods for evaluating volatile organic emissions.
10
Complete and submit the final report in accordance with regulatory requirements.

It is a method established to evaluate the emission levels of volatile organic compounds (VOCs) from different sources by simulating environmental conditions in controlled small-scale chambers.
Entities involved in manufacturing, processing, or distributing products that may emit VOCs in a way that affects air quality may be required to file reports under this standard practice.
The filing should include detailed descriptions of the test setup, conditions under which the tests were conducted, the methodologies used, data collected, and any results pertaining to VOC emissions, following the specified guidelines.
The purpose is to provide a standardized methodology for accurately assessing the levels of VOC emissions to ensure compliance with environmental regulations and to identify potential sources of air pollution.
The report must include test conditions, chamber specifications, sampling methods, analytical procedures, results of VOC measurements, and conclusions drawn from the data.
